Understanding Charcot-Marie-Tooth Type 2
Overview of CMT
Charcot-Marie-Tooth disease (CMT) is a genetic disorder that affects the peripheral nerves responsible for movement and sensation throughout the body. Among its various forms, CMT Type 2 (CMT2) is notable for axonal degeneration, which impacts both motor and sensory nerves predominantly in the distal limbs. Although cranial nerves are less commonly affected, some patients may experience difficulties with chewing, swallowing, or speaking when the impacted muscles are located near the brainstem.
Causes and Symptoms of CMT2
CMT2 results from mutations that impair the function of axons in peripheral nerves. Symptoms typically emerge in the lower legs and feet, leading to muscle weakness and atrophy. Common indicators include foot drop, high arches (pes cavus), and diminished hand strength. Sensory deficits may also occur, contributing to balance issues and an increased risk of falls. As the disease progresses, individuals often struggle with fine motor tasks such as writing and dressing.

Oral Health Implications
Impact of CMT2 on Oral Health
While CMT2 does not directly cause dental issues, its effects on muscle strength and coordination can significantly influence oral health. Weakness in hand muscles may hinder patients’ ability to maintain proper oral hygiene, increasing the risk of periodontal disease. Although studies have shown no significant differences in the prevalence of temporomandibular disorders (TMD) and bruxism in CMT2 patients compared to control groups, these conditions remain pertinent and warrant evaluation.
Dental Management Strategies
Patient Assessment
A thorough assessment of the patient’s oral health is essential, taking into account any neuromuscular limitations. Evaluations should focus on identifying symptoms of TMD, bruxism, and periodontal disease.
Treatment Planning
Creating individualized care plans tailored to the patient’s physical abilities is vital. The use of adaptive devices, such as electric toothbrushes with extended handles or water flossers, can facilitate at-home oral care.
